Job description

Mechanical Assembler I – Onsite (2nd Shift)

Location: 426 Bella Vista Dr, Bella Vista, USA. Shift: Monday – Friday, 3:30pm – 12:00am (First 2–3 months training: 7:00am – 3:30pm).

What You Will Do
  • Maintain and operate deburring and air grinding tools and speed lathes.
  • Read blueprints to verify completed work.
  • Perform daily/weekly equipment checks.
  • Participate in the COPQ process and use ACE portal for issues or process improvement.
  • Complete production documentation and labor transactions.
  • Operate hand, electrical, and measuring tools under direct supervision.
  • Follow established procedures for routine work and request guidance for new assignments.
  • Apply basic job skills, company policies, and procedures to assigned tasks.
  • Support EHS, Quality, and CI guidelines and engage in continuous improvement and safety activities.
  • Work over 40 hours as scheduled, including extended shifts or overtime when required.
What You Will Learn
  • Foundational knowledge of deburring and air grinding operations.
  • Basic shop math, geometric tolerances, and inspection tool usage.
  • Operational fundamentals for mechanical assembly with a focus on safety and quality.
  • Opportunity to grow within Collins Aerospace and pursue advanced certifications.
Qualifications
  • High school diploma or equivalent; vocational/technical education in a related discipline preferred.
  • Ability to learn how to read and understand prints.
  • Basic computer proficiency (email, document printing, internet). Will learn to access work instructions.
  • Basic shop mathematics and understanding of geometric tolerances.
  • Ability to identify, analyze, and resolve problems.
  • Willingness to learn inspection tools and deburring operations.
  • Effective communication skills at all levels.
  • Proactive attitude toward safety, quality, and continuous improvement.
Benefits
  • Medical, dental, and vision insurance.
  • Three weeks of vacation for newly hired employees.
  • Generous 401(k) plan with employer matching.
  • Tuition reimbursement and student loan repayment programs.
  • Life insurance and disability coverage.
  • Optional pet, home, and auto insurance.
  • Adoption and parental leave benefits.
  • Wellness incentives and virtual doctor visits.
